With the rapid development of the Internet, network multimedia services are also getting diversified day by day. Network congestion is becoming the bottleneck which restricts the network development and application. The traditional methods of congestion control are only aimed at the solution of certain single problem. It can't figure out congestion from the whole significant point and can't satisfy the needs of network development. With plenty of analysis and learning of the reference documentation, this paper finds out the key node that congestion can easily happen. Aimed at the key node and key link in the network, a new routing algorithm is given in this paper. So it can balance the network loads and gain a high QoS in network environment.Researching on the technology of Internet QoS Routing is becoming a hot spot. By optimizing the network path, it can decrease the loss rate of data package in the network, increase the throughput capacity and reduce time delay, thereby create a more stable environment for the Internet. This article studies deeply on the congestion control which is based on the key link node, and the main works include the following aspects:1. This paper studies and sums up the reason why network congestion happen, congestion control mechanism and congestion control algorithm. In order to solve the network congestion control problem, a method of network route optimization is proposed. The study extends the function of the network simulation software NS2, and achieves a better effect.2. It intensively studies the effect of the routing optimization to network route selection, and analyses the function of the congestion control, and lays the theoretic foundation of the paper. Meanwhile, based on network congestion analysis, it makes an in-depth discussion at the network congestion path optimization, and provides a condition to realize the network congestion. 3. It intensively analyzes and learns the existing network congestion control algorithm, and proposes a congestion control algorithm which aimed at solving the hot link congestion problem. Once congestion occurs, the key-nodes in the network often result in chain reaction in the whole network. Thereby the whole network will be in a state of collapse. So the algorithm in the paper is aimed at figuring out the problem. The result of simulation presents that the algorithm can realize network congestion control, enhance network performance and achieve a goal of congestion precaution.
